The country name and location coordinates are sent back to the system to determine if you are allowed to access the protected resource. Q: How is my location information used and stored?Ī: The Authenticator app collects your GPS information to determine what country you are located in. Here’s what each permission level will mean for you:Īllow all the time (recommended): While you’re still accessing the protected resource, for the next 24 hours, your location will be shared silently once per hour from the device, so you will not need to get out your phone and manually approve each hour.Īllow only while using the app: While you’re still accessing the protected resource, every hour, you’ll need to pull out your device and manually approve the request.ĭeny and don’t ask again: If you select this option, you’ll be blocked from accessing the resource. Follow the Android prompts to grant that permission. On Android, Microsoft recommends allowing the app to access location all the time. If you change your mind, you will need to go to Settings and manually enable the permission. You will need to go to Settings and manually enable the permission.ĭon’t allow: If you select this option, you’ll be blocked from accessing the resource. Keep only while using: While you’re still accessing the protected resource, every hour, you’ll need to pull out your device and manually approve the request.Īllow once: Once every hour that you’re still accessing the resource, or next time you try to access the resource, you’ll need to grant permission again. Here’s what each permission level will mean for you:Īllow while using the app: If you choose this option, you’ll be prompted to select two more options.Īlways allow (recommended): While you’re still accessing the protected resource, for the next 24 hours, your location will be shared silently once per hour from the device, so you will not need to get out your phone and manually approve each hour. Follow the iOS prompts to grant that permission. On iOS, Microsoft recommends allowing the app to access location always. You’ll need to share your location once every hour to ensure you are still within a country where you are allowed to access the resource. Why am I seeing this?Ī: You will see a prompt from the Authenticator app asking for access to your location if your IT admin has created a policy requiring you to share your GPS location before you are allowed to access specific resources.
